In this electrifying moment captured by renowned sports photographer Lynne Cameron, Everton Football Club's Steven Naismith celebrates the scoring of his team's first goal against Dynamo Kiev in the Europa League last sixteen first leg, during the 2014-15 season. The Europa League, UEFA's secondary club competition, is renowned for its thrilling matches and unexpected upsets, and this encounter between the English side Everton and the Ukrainian champions Dynamo Kiev was no exception. The tension in the air was palpable as both teams fought for supremacy on the pitch. Everton, determined to secure a valuable advantage for the second leg, pressed forward with intensity and determination. Naismith, a key player for the Toffees, seized the opportunity and struck a brilliant goal, sending the ball soaring past the Dynamo Kiev goalkeeper and into the back of the net. The crowd at Goodison Park erupted in jubilation as Naismith ran towards the sidelines to celebrate with his teammates. The Scottish international's goal not only gave Everton a crucial lead but also boosted their morale and confidence going into the second leg. The Europa League clash between Everton and Dynamo Kiev proved to be an unforgettable encounter, with this goal by Naismith being a pivotal moment in the match. This photograph by Lynne Cameron encapsulates the excitement, passion, and drama of European football at its finest.
